The highest recorded number in medical literature is 134 orgasms in one hour . This was documented in 1966 at the Center for Marital and Sexual Studies in California.

The brain is the primary sexual organ. Achieving multiple climaxes requires absolute mental presence, high levels of dopamine, and a complete absence of performance anxiety. Stress releases cortisol, which immediately constricts blood vessels and halts the arousal cycle. Is an "Orgasmegeddon" Safe?

While the idea of an "Orgasmegeddon" sounds appealing, pursuing an extreme number of orgasms can lead to physical discomfort. Continuous friction and increased blood flow to the genitals can result in swelling, bruising, chaffing, and numbness.

The duration of this “down time” varies widely between individuals. A teenager might be ready to go again in as little as , while a man in his forties may need 30 to 60 minutes or longer. Some men report needing hours or even a full day before they can achieve another erection. Only a tiny minority of males—estimated at less than 10% of men in their twenties and fewer than 7% of men aged 30 and above —are capable of having multiple orgasms without ejaculating each time.
